Stephanienbad, Church building in Beiertheim district, Karlsruhe, Germany

The Stephanienbad is a three-story classical building originally designed as a bathhouse and restaurant. The ground floor contained a large dance hall with viewing galleries positioned along the sides for observation and socializing.

Friedrich Weinbrenner constructed this building between 1811 and 1817, naming it after Grand Duchess Stephanie de Beauharnais of Baden. It was built as a modern venue for public bathing and entertainment during that period.

The building became the Paul Gerhardt Community Center in 1957 and has served as a Protestant gathering space since then. The rooms continue to host events and draw visitors who want to experience how this former public facility transformed into a religious hub.

The building is located at Breite Strasse 49a in Karlsruhe and is open to visitors with guided tours available. It is wise to check opening times in advance since these may vary depending on the season or special events.

During World War I, student associations secretly held forbidden fencing matches inside this building. This hidden activity made the site known beyond Karlsruhe and gave it an unexpected place in regional student history.
